
But Saul, still breathing threats and murder against the disciples of the Lord, went to the high priest and asked him for letters to the synagogues at Damascus, so that if he found any belonging to the Way, men or women, he might bring them bound to Jerusalem. Now as he went on his way, he approached Damascus, and suddenly a light from heaven shone around him. And falling to the ground he heard a voice saying to him, “Saul, Saul, why are you persecuting me?”
Acts 9:1–4
Not long after Jesus ascended to heaven, Saul of Tarsus led a vicious persecution of the early Christian community. Yet God had a plan that something wonderful would happen to Saul. The Lord appeared to him, and he was converted to Christianity. He helped to spread the Gospel message to the Roman world, and he was willing to suffer to help his fellow believers.
